Sencha ext js create data intensive html5 applications using javascript. Click on the link corresponding to the appropriate version of twilight render. After the release of ext js 3, the developers of ext js had the major challenge of ramping up the speed. Define your own render function for columns in a gridpanel. The url and parameters will be changed according to the user currently logged in to the application. Sencha ext js comprehensive javascript framework and ui. Hi, i want to get dataindex value on the render event of extjs grid. Extjs 4 checkcolumn example with model data mapping. Jan 09, 2016 i need to create a extjs button for downloading files from time to time. I have created following function to render values function ongridrendervalue, meta, record, rowindex, columnindex. Coming to the topic, i have needed to have extjs components in gridpanel columns many times. This version added new features as chart and list view but at the cost of speed. Is it possible to insert the url in the attribute from code behind. The store class encapsulates a client side cache of ext.
Printer examines the xtype chain of the component you pass it to print, and uses the first renderer that matches. This examples shows the usage of links in viewmodel. Dec 05, 2016 contribute to bjornharrtellextjs development by creating an account on github. Override this function to apply custom css classes to rows during rendering. Sep 30, 2014 grids that already are packed with data and dont have much real estate for icons are at a huge disadvantage here. Net web application development makes learning ext. Extjs components in gridpanel columns rahul singla. Using the above renderer, the resulting grid output would appear as.
Sep 16, 2009 although trees and grids represent data quite differently internally, we can use the same api on ext. Click on the link corresponding to the appropriate version of twilight render you wish to install. Use these examples to build your crossplatform apps for desktop, tablets, and smartphones. Lastly, we create the grid widget, passing in the data store and column model, render it and select the first row. Next, we define our column model which simply allows us to set up configuration options for each column of the grid. To display a web link, basically an url, all you need to do is write a custom renderer function for the extjs grid column that you want as s. I am finding that even with autoloadtrue, we still render blank cells once in a while. Extjs 4 checkcolumn example with model data mapping checkcolumn user extension is very handy when it comes to adding a checkbox to all the rows in a grid. Sencha ext js is the most comprehensive javascript framework for building data intensive, crossplatform web and mobile applications for any modern device. Test your javascript, css, html or coffeescript online with jsfiddle code editor. As i have been learning ext js, i have often struggled with knowing which technique is the correct one in a given situation. I asked a similar flavor questions in last 6 weeks different as store was autoloadfalse but in this situation autoloadtrue, i want to kick off the renderer after the store is loaded using store.
Ext js leverages html5 features on modern browsers while maintaining compatibility and functionality for legacy browsers. Apr 18, 2016 in this article you learned how to customize the look of an extjs combobox using its tpl and displaytpl configs. My first blog of the new year wishing all my readers a very happy and prosperous new year 2011. Extjs row renderer if cell has certain value, highlight entire row. Using multiple fields inside a row editor cell for. Printer uses renderer classes to cope with a specific xtype, and adding renderers for other components is easy.
Class documentation, guides and videos on how to create javascript applications with ext js 4. Aug 21, 2012 rendering templates in ext js so many choices ext js 4. Closed call renderer from store load i asked a similar flavor questions in last 6 weeks different as store was autoloadfalse but in this situation autoloadtrue, i want to kick off the renderer after the store is loaded using store. Jul 28, 2009 notice that we registered this renderer for all components with the xtype of panel. Expandcollapse on the lefthand size of the member row is a control used to expand and collapse each member row to show hide member details. Method param any required or optional params used by a method or passed to an event handler method will be listed next to. Creating a store is easy we just tell it the model and the proxy to use for loading and saving its data.
Ext js get id on selection by column renderer stack overflow. Ext js 6 by sencha the good, the bad, and the ugly dzone. Printer printing for any extjs component ed spencer. I m trying to change value of a grids column by rendering it. Contribute to cadornace extjs development by creating an account on github. Extjs set viewmodel data value from inside timeout doesnt. To start viewing messages, select the forum that you want to visit from the selection below. In order to put both editing fields into an editor cell, we need to use the new extjs 4 container component.
Extjs 4 grid summary data from remote server you can get data for the summary row from the server using the store ajax request. Extjs 4 grid grouping and summary example expand and. Closed render gridpanel column depending on value other. The way that ive decided to continue with my action columns going forward is to create a menu button component in the renderer for the column instead of using the official actioncolumn implementation. We are proud to have a large developer community for exchanging information as well as premium support with a maximum 24h response time. Proxy, and also provide functions for sorting, filtering and querying the ext. This function should return the css class name or empty string for none that will be added to the rows wrapping element. Just pass an array of objects for the summary row in a separate node and specify that in the ext. Set getrowclass on your grid instead of the column renderer.
View which has a method, getheaderatindex, that is supposed to be public, but has not been documented yet. Ext js 6 by sencha the good, the bad, and the ugly. Next, we create and load a data store, which will tell the underlying ext library how to read and format the data. It makes sense to have the results from monthname dataindex and sort by monthvalue.
Aug 27, 2012 change row color in a grid according to a value if this is your first visit, you may have to register before you can post. Join date jun 2010 location saintpetersburg, russia posts 31,171. Expandcollapse on the lefthand size of the member row is a control used to expand and collapse each member row to show hide member details member name the name of the class member lookupcomponent in this example. Java sftp apache commons file download, upload and delete. The example we looked at shows a way to increase the comboboxs usability by presenting more information about each data item. Jul, 2012 basically, i have created 2 columns for each type of data. I was scratching my head for about couple of hours to find a solution.
36 515 156 547 1568 691 1280 822 160 1397 332 12 1429 80 920 616 677 408 606 1185 664 1312 260 929 548 1045 1204 833 509 136 222 872 191 1181